Jump to content

macOS on Lenovo ideapad 520-15IKB


Recommended Posts

  • Administrators
Posted

update voodoops2 kext

-Guides and Tutorials HERE

-Hackintosh Tutorial Database - HERE

-The largest EFI folder collection for Hackintosh HERE

-Support Olarila Vanilla Hackintosh by making a donation HERE

-Professional Hackintosh Support since 2006 HERE

Posted
31 minutes ago, MaLd0n said:

update voodoops2 kext

you mean kext on EFI partition or install to S/L/E? if EFI partition than is updated but still not working... only beep sound when is touched

  • Administrators
Posted

use bootloader folder only

  • Like 1

-Guides and Tutorials HERE

-Hackintosh Tutorial Database - HERE

-The largest EFI folder collection for Hackintosh HERE

-Support Olarila Vanilla Hackintosh by making a donation HERE

-Professional Hackintosh Support since 2006 HERE

Posted
On 12/19/2020 at 2:59 AM, MaLd0n said:

use bootloader folder only

hello mald0n,

NumLock key (turn on/off numeric keys and light) still does not work with latest kext. My question, voodool2C and voodooPS2  kext re used plugins "VoodooInput.kext". Which I should use according to you pls?  

Posted (edited)

UPDATE 18/01/2021 :

1. Updated OpenCore Bootloader to version 0.6.5.

2. Added a lot of necessary SSDT's to ACPI Folder for smooth functionality of the system.

3. Made necessary adjustments to config.plist.

4. Removed unnecessary kext and updated to latest version.

5. Works Perfectly for macOS Big Sur 11.1.

 

I lost my Broadcom Wifi Card so I am using Intel Wifi Card for my laptop. So I removed all the Broadcom Kexts. If anyone using Broadcom Card can just install the kexts and update the config.plist accordingly.

Links are updated in OP.

 

Credits : @MaLd0n, Github members (especially Ab2774), Google.

Edited by samarth05
Posted (edited)
On 1/18/2021 at 7:42 AM, samarth05 said:

UPDATE 18/01/2021 :

1. Updated OpenCore Bootloader to version 0.6.5.

2. Added a lot of necessary SSDT's to ACPI Folder for smooth functionality of the system.

3. Made necessary adjustments to config.plist.

4. Removed unnecessary kext and updated to latest version.

5. Works Perfectly for macOS Big Sur 11.1.

 

I lost my Broadcom Wifi Card so I am using Intel Wifi Card for my laptop. So I removed all the Broadcom Kexts. If anyone using Broadcom Card can just install the kexts and update the config.plist accordingly.

Links are updated in OP.

 

Credits : @MaLd0n, Github members (especially Ab2774), Google.

Hey, nice updates! I've tested this and there are indeed some nice improvements!

However, I still encountered an issue with sleep. After sleep, the trackpad doesn't seem to work anymore.

Does that feature work for you? The previous EFI did not have issues with that. After doing some research, i found this (https://github.com/VoodooI2C/VoodooI2C/issues/371) and it seems like that's the issue we're having. I was able to fix it by mixing some voodooI2Cxxx files together (The I2CSynaptics version provided in the first EFI did not have issues) and was able to get it working again, with the only issue being the trackpad is a bit weird when waking from sleep. A simple click does fix that tho. That bug was fixed here (https://github.com/VoodooI2C/VoodooI2CSynaptics/commit/804db5c7da71365807555f94e77258f83e57d616)  but I'm not able to use this since I was not able to find a version with that patch, but also with working wake from sleep. To fix this, there are a few possibilities:

- Find a version with the patch and wake from sleep. ( I wasn't able to search a lot since I don't have a lot of time)

- Compile a version with the patch enabled.

- Try VoodooRMI

VoodooRMI seems to be kinda new and specifically made for synaptics trackpads. I don't know if it's worth to have a look at.

Maybe someone who has some spare time can take a look at this?

 

I'll share the slightly modified EFI in case anyone wants to use it.

Some other small changes I made are: 

- Enabled FileVault support (still does work with FileVault disabled)

- Updated OpenCanopy resource files to match Big Sur icons.

- Added AirportItlwm for native macOS wifi with the built-in Intel wifi card (works surprisingly well, 802.11AC is supported in the newest version and handoff/universal clipboard are working)

https://www.icloud.com/iclouddrive/0UEwqR5rIx-Fif6WMhSMMN76Q#EFI

Tested on macOS 11.3.1

The EFI was larger than the max file size so I wasn't able to directly upload it here.

 

Edited by wouter
Posted
On 5/9/2021 at 8:30 PM, wouter said:

Hey, nice updates! I've tested this and there are indeed some nice improvements!

However, I still encountered an issue with sleep. After sleep, the trackpad doesn't seem to work anymore.

Does that feature work for you? The previous EFI did not have issues with that. After doing some research, i found this (https://github.com/VoodooI2C/VoodooI2C/issues/371) and it seems like that's the issue we're having. I was able to fix it by mixing some voodooI2Cxxx files together (The I2CSynaptics version provided in the first EFI did not have issues) and was able to get it working again, with the only issue being the trackpad is a bit weird when waking from sleep. A simple click does fix that tho. That bug was fixed here (https://github.com/VoodooI2C/VoodooI2CSynaptics/commit/804db5c7da71365807555f94e77258f83e57d616)  but I'm not able to use this since I was not able to find a version with that patch, but also with working wake from sleep. To fix this, there are a few possibilities:

- Find a version with the patch and wake from sleep. ( I wasn't able to search a lot since I don't have a lot of time)

- Compile a version with the patch enabled.

- Try VoodooRMI

VoodooRMI seems to be kinda new and specifically made for synaptics trackpads. I don't know if it's worth to have a look at.

Maybe someone who has some spare time can take a look at this?

 

I'll share the slightly modified EFI in case anyone wants to use it.

Some other small changes I made are: 

- Enabled FileVault support (still does work with FileVault disabled)

- Updated OpenCanopy resource files to match Big Sur icons.

- Added AirportItlwm for native macOS wifi with the built-in Intel wifi card (works surprisingly well, 802.11AC is supported in the newest version and handoff/universal clipboard are working)

https://www.icloud.com/iclouddrive/0UEwqR5rIx-Fif6WMhSMMN76Q#EFI

Tested on macOS 11.3.1

The EFI was larger than the max file size so I wasn't able to directly upload it here.

 

Hi! I have also encountered issues with sleep.

Firstly when I wake up from sleep, the laptop screen doesn't wake up (It goes dark). The fix is to completely lower the Brightness using F11 and increase the Brightness again using F12.

Second issue is the trackpad going weird after waking from sleep like you mentioned. The trick is just a simple left hard click on the left side of touchpad and it works perfectly after that.

You might be having touchpad issues because the touchpad model might be different from the one I have. It's necessary to patch the touchpad drivers as per the specific model you have to make it work perfectly. I have patched the touchpad drivers according to my touchpad model therefore it works perfectly for me (except for the above issues which are resolvable).

Also, I disabled ̃FileVault in latest version of EFI because it created problems for me while mounting my secondary NTFS drive through Mounty.

Anyways, Thanks for the new changes, will test and update the EFI once I update my macOS to the latest version. 

Posted
On 6/2/2021 at 9:54 PM, samarth05 said:

Hi! I have also encountered issues with sleep.

Firstly when I wake up from sleep, the laptop screen doesn't wake up (It goes dark). The fix is to completely lower the Brightness using F11 and increase the Brightness again using F12.

Second issue is the trackpad going weird after waking from sleep like you mentioned. The trick is just a simple left hard click on the left side of touchpad and it works perfectly after that.

You might be having touchpad issues because the touchpad model might be different from the one I have. It's necessary to patch the touchpad drivers as per the specific model you have to make it work perfectly. I have patched the touchpad drivers according to my touchpad model therefore it works perfectly for me (except for the above issues which are resolvable).

Also, I disabled ̃FileVault in latest version of EFI because it created problems for me while mounting my secondary NTFS drive through Mounty.

Anyways, Thanks for the new changes, will test and update the EFI once I update my macOS to the latest version. 

Hi! Any news? 

Will you update the EFI with Monterey?

Thanks for your huge work!

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now


×
×
  • Create New...